// SPDX-License-Identifier: MIT
pragma solidity ^0.8.13;
import {ForkManagement} from 'script/helpers/ForkManagement.sol';
import 'forge-std/Script.sol';
import {ILensGovernable} from 'contracts/interfaces/ILensGovernable.sol';
import {Governance} from 'contracts/misc/access/Governance.sol';
import {ProxyAdmin} from 'contracts/misc/access/ProxyAdmin.sol';
import {TransparentUpgradeableProxy} from '@openzeppelin/contracts/proxy/transparent/TransparentUpgradeableProxy.sol';
contract S03_ChangeLensV1Admins is Script, ForkManagement {
// add this to be excluded from coverage report
function testLensV1ChangeAdmins() public {}
using stdJson for string;
bytes32 constant ADMIN_SLOT = bytes32(uint256(keccak256('eip1967.proxy.admin')) - 1);
ILensGovernable legacyLensHub; // We just need the `getGovernance` function
TransparentUpgradeableProxy lensHubAsProxy;
Governance governanceContract;
address proxyAdmin;
address governance;
ProxyAdmin proxyAdminContract;
function loadBaseAddresses() internal override {
address lensHubProxyAddress = json.readAddress(string(abi.encodePacked('.', targetEnv, '.LensHub')));
legacyLensHub = ILensGovernable(lensHubProxyAddress);
vm.label(lensHubProxyAddress, 'LensHub');
console.log('Legacy Lens Hub: %s', address(legacyLensHub));
lensHubAsProxy = TransparentUpgradeableProxy(payable(lensHubProxyAddress));
address governanceContractAddress = json.readAddress(
string(abi.encodePacked('.', targetEnv, '.GovernanceContract'))
);
governanceContract = Governance(governanceContractAddress);
vm.label(governanceContractAddress, 'GovernanceContract');
console.log('Governance Contract: %s', address(governanceContract));
governance = legacyLensHub.getGovernance();
console.log('LensHub Current governance: %s', address(governance));
address proxyAdminContractAddress = json.readAddress(
string(abi.encodePacked('.', targetEnv, '.ProxyAdminContract'))
);
proxyAdminContract = ProxyAdmin(proxyAdminContractAddress);
vm.label(proxyAdminContractAddress, 'ProxyAdmin');
console.log('Proxy Admin Contract: %s', address(proxyAdminContract));
proxyAdmin = address(uint160(uint256(vm.load(lensHubProxyAddress, ADMIN_SLOT))));
vm.label(proxyAdmin, 'ProxyAdmin');
console.log('LensHub Current Proxy Admin: %s', proxyAdmin);
}
function castTransaction(address from, address to, string memory functionSignature, string memory params) internal {
string[] memory inputs = new string[](10);
inputs[0] = 'cast';
inputs[1] = 'send';
inputs[2] = '--rpc-url';
inputs[3] = network;
inputs[4] = '--unlocked';
inputs[5] = '--from';
inputs[6] = vm.toString(from);
inputs[7] = vm.toString(to);
inputs[8] = functionSignature;
inputs[9] = params;
// Print inputs:
console.log('Inputs:');
for (uint256 i = 0; i < inputs.length; i++) {
console.log('\t%s', inputs[i]);
}
vm.ffi(inputs);
}
function _changeAdmins() internal {
castTransaction(
governance,
address(legacyLensHub),
'setGovernance(address)',
vm.toString(address(governanceContract))
);
castTransaction(
proxyAdmin,
address(lensHubAsProxy),
'changeAdmin(address)',
vm.toString(address(proxyAdminContract))
);
}
function run(string memory targetEnv_) external {
targetEnv = targetEnv_;
loadJson();
checkNetworkParams();
loadBaseAddresses();
_changeAdmins();
}
}
